在整个应用程序中只创建一个Bean实例。2.Prototype(原型)
所有对该Bean的请求都将返回同一个实例。
Bean是全局共享的,适用于无状态的Bean大概需要在多个组件之间共享数据的环境。
3.Request(请求)
每次对Bean的请求都会创建一个新的实例。
没有共享状态,适用于有状态的Bean大概需要频仍创建新实例的环境
在每个HTTP请求中创建一个新的Bean实例。4.Session(会话)
每个请求的Bean实例对于该请求是唯一的。
仅在Web应用程序的上下文中有用,适用于处理HTTP请求的控制器或服务。
在每个用户会话(Session)中创建一个新的Bean实例。5.Global Session(全局会话)
对于同一用户的所有请求,都将使用相同的Bean实例。
仅在Web应用程序的上下文中有用,适用于生存用户特定的数据或状态。
在整个应用程序的全局会话中创建一个新的Bean实例。
仅在基于Portlet的Web应用程序中有用,通常与Portlet会话一起使用。
欢迎光临 ToB企服应用市场:ToB评测及商务社交产业平台 (https://dis.qidao123.com/) | Powered by Discuz! X3.4 |